McLintock Black Cherry (Black C)

(2.46)
Bifermented black cavendish with a sweet and fruity note.
Notes: Due to EU regulations this is now known as "Black C".

IMHO this is the second best cherry tobacco on the market. The first being Karl Erik #16. This is a sweet yet dry aromatic. It is heavily cased in what tastes to me like NATURAL CHERRY flavoring. Burns cool with no gurgle or goop. I really enjoyed this. A pleasant room note and a nice after taste. I would say most aromatic smokers will appreciate this blend. 3 of 4 aromatic stars.

I liked this tobacco. It looked and smelled good in the tin.It packed easy enough. It wasent to difficult to light. It burned smooth and easy, leaving a nice powdery gray ash. At the match however, I was a bit dissapointed at first as it came off as very bland. As I proceeded down the bowl a more pleasent medium flavor came forward and maintained until the bowl was done. This was a nice black cherry flavor that is intentionally medium. It wasent over cased and over candied as is so often true. It must be packed correctly in order to get the full flavor as is true with most high grade tobaccos. I got the opinion of about nine people that sit around me while I smoke, and all thought the room note to be pleasant. The only minor complaint that I had was how expensive it was. Excellent smoke!!
